Output d089933d4fe6be1481f64e8d3997b2bb17d55be6f766e06ea038a97c505149e9:0

value
526361
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e7dbd42cef3ce625f9e60d0c1fc7008b57714e8a OP_EQUAL
address
3NpyMq6m6Sjz9cQo86VHCnsaCSLu3MLd89
transaction
d089933d4fe6be1481f64e8d3997b2bb17d55be6f766e06ea038a97c505149e9
confirmations
285573
spent
true